Your Tropical Retreat in Costa Rica Leo’s is a breathtaking building showcasing an assortment of natural construction techniques. The house is located on 250-acres of protected rainforest in front of La Cangreja National Park. You may rent individual rooms or the entire house.
Beauty in Green Architecture
The structure was built using locally procured materials, including wood milled on site, bamboo, clay and even coconut shells. It is a stunning work of art, with bamboo molding, poured adobe floors, cedar siding, custom built furniture, bamboo walls with cob infill, beautiful views out the front and back porches, and much more.
This incredible property, protected as a private wildlife refuge, features hundreds of acres of protected tropical forest, five kilometers of immaculate trails, abundant wildlife, fruits trees, views to the Pacific Ocean, waterfalls, swimming holes, and so much more.

Meals
Visitors have the option to cook for themselves, or eat with the owners of Rancho Mastatal in their communal setting at the main house (one kilometer away). Meals run $10 per day (breakfast, lunch and dinner) at the main house of nearby Rancho Mastatal. Those choosing to cook for themselves will have to bring in all of their food needs from outside of the area, as there are no supermarkets in the region.
